// Fixture: calendar sync conflict between Plannio and the Dovetail plugin bus.
// Two events land in the same slot; the resolver should keep the one with
// the newer revision stamp and emit a conflict event your plugin can catch.
// Don't hardcode slot IDs — the fixture regenerates them each run.
// The mock sync server expects requests authenticated with the token below.

login token, yajeg-fawif: eyJhbGciOiJIUzI1NiIsInR5cCI6IkpXVCJ9.eyJzdWIiOiIEdPQYnZXaZIn0.HSRTnYZBx0Qc

### Why can't I use the lifts this weekend?

Good question! The lifts at Copperfield Annexe are getting their twice-yearly service from the Marrowgate crew, so cars A and B are out of action Saturday and Sunday. Point anyone grumbling toward the east stairwell — it's open all weekend. Goods lift stays live for deliveries only, facilities desk approval required. If an engineer asks you to let them into the motor room, it's fine: use the access code below.

door code, tajof-kageg: bdg-QVDCE-3

Ticket PAY-4417: Signature verification failure on payroll export v2 bundle

The nightly payroll export from Ledgermote failed signature validation after Tuesday's format change from CSV to the new columnar layout. The export job still signs with the pre-migration key, while the verifier was updated to expect the rotated one. No evidence of tampering; the payload hash matches the build record. For reference, the verifier currently trusts the following key.

deploy key for yadup-badug: bky6_rLH3qD